The DR® XD30 is a commercial-ready field and brush mower equipped with an 18.5 HP Kawasaki® FS600V V-Twin engine and a 30-inch pivoting cutting deck. It is designed for frequent mowing, extended runtimes, brush clearing, trail maintenance, and other demanding field applications.
Two independent hydrostatic wheel drives provide variable-speed control and zero-degree turning capability, while integrated hand guards help protect the operator when working around brush and briars. Built-in tie-down hooks provide dedicated anchor points for transportation.

18.5 HP Kawasaki Commercial-Duty Engine
The XD30 features a Kawasaki® FS600V V-Twin engine rated at 18.5 HP with 603 cc of displacement. The engine uses electric starting and a full-pressure oil pump designed to support operation on slopes up to 20 degrees.
The manufacturer specifies this engine as a 49-state model that is not available in California.
Independent Hydrostatic Wheel Drive
Two independent hydrostatic wheel drives provide variable-speed operation and zero-degree turning capability. The independent drive system allows the mower to be maneuvered around obstacles and through tighter areas without requiring a large turning radius.
Intuitive Hydrostatic Controls
The hydrostatic controls provide fingertip operation. A hand lever controls forward movement, while a thumb lever controls reverse. The pressure-sensitive controls allow the operator to adjust travel speed according to the amount of lever pressure applied.
30-Inch Pivoting Deck
The 30-inch cutting deck provides a wide mowing path for clearing grass and brush while maintaining maneuverability. The deck pivots from side to side to follow the contours of rough terrain, helping minimize scalping and improve traction.
Custom-Made Blade Spindle
The blade spindle is constructed from 1.375-inch-thick cast iron and features oversized, double-sealed bearings. It is integrated into the deck housing and reinforced to support the mowing system during operation.
Integrated Tie-Down Hooks
Four welded steel hooks provide dedicated anchor points for transporting the mower. Two tie-down hooks are positioned on each side of the machine.
Tool-Free Drain Hose
A tool-free drain hose simplifies engine oil removal. The hose can be uncapped and used to drain the oil without requiring additional tools.
Hand Guards
Built-in hand guards help protect the operator’s hands from brush, briars, and other obstacles encountered during field and brush mowing.
Assembled in the USA
According to the manufacturer, the XD30 is assembled in the USA using foreign and domestic parts. The original manufacturer information states that the product ships directly from the manufacturer’s Wisconsin factory.
Product Specifications
- Model: XD30
- Product Type: Commercial Field and Brush Mower
- Engine: Kawasaki® FS600V V-Twin
- Engine Power: 18.5 HP
- Engine Displacement: 603 cc
- Starting System: Electric start
- Drive System: Two independent hydrostatic wheel drives
- Drive: Variable-speed forward and reverse
- Turning Capability: Zero-degree turning radius
- Cutting Width: 30″
- Deck: Pivoting 30″ cutting deck
- Engine Lubrication: Full-pressure oil pump
- Maximum Slope Specified: Up to 20°
- Tie-Downs: Four welded steel hooks
- Oil Drain: Tool-free drain hose
- Assembly: USA, using foreign and domestic parts
- Engine Availability: 49-state model; not available in California
